Online Slot is a type of gambling game where players try to win money by spinning reels. This can be done on websites or mobile apps. There are different types of slots, each with a unique theme and gameplay elements. Some are high-risk and high-reward, while others are low-risk and pay out smaller winnings more frequently. Players can also choose between a variety of payment methods, including cryptocurrency.
The most popular games on online casinos are slots. They are easy to learn and play, and offer a variety of bonuses and jackpots. The winnings are based on the number of matching symbols that appear on an active payline. A payline is a virtual line that goes across the reels, usually from left to right. Players can find out more about the paytable and rules for each game by visiting the help section of a casino website.
There are many things to consider when choosing an online slot, from its Return to Player rate (RTP) and variance to its bonus features and themes.
